Structural, Mechanical, and Thermal Properties

In stretched PPV films, a preferential distribution of crystallites respective to the film surface has been observed. It has been found that two sets of planes, 200 and 110, are preferentially oriented parallel to the film surface. A convolution of a distribution of crystallites with the planes [110] ( 25%), [200] ( 50%), and [iTO] ( 25%) parallel to the film surface resulted in calculated peak profiles similar to the experimental data [130]. [Pg.173]

The crystallite size values for PPV depend on the drawn ratio, and different results were obtained for the lateral crystallite dimensions [75,102,131]. [Pg.173]

In PPV films deposited onto silver substrate, parallel chainlike features were reported, with larger separation (typically 1.8 nm) than expected from the interchain unit cell [132]. This was observed independently of polymer film thickness and material used as substrate and was tentative attributed to some surface reconstruction, possibly due to adsorption of oxygen. Polarization-dependent photoabsorption measurements made in PPV mono-layers prepared by the Langmuir-Blodgett precursor technique onto Mo 2 substrate showed that the phenylene and vinylene moieties are nearly parallel to the surface [125]. [Pg.173]

Side groups also play an important role on structure and ordering. In the absence of good quality single crystal samples, the physical properties of indium nitride have been measured on non-ideal thin films, typically ordered polycrystalline material with crystallites in the 50 nm to 500 nm range. Structural, mechanical and thermal properties have only been reported for epitaxial films on non-lattice-matched substrates. [Pg.123]
